📄 A new experience for me in the community
🔗 https://softwarecrafts.co.uk/100-words/day-307
#100_words,#django,#GSoC,#experimental-flags,#feature_flags
대규모 리팩터링을 완수하고 실제로 배포하는 방법: Debtbook의 권한 시스템 개편 사례
리팩터링의 성공은 코드 구현 자체보다 '어떻게 안전하게 배포하고 기존 시스템을 대체할 것인가'라는 프로젝트 관리 계획에 달려 있다.
Flipper: Ruby 및 Rails를 위한 고성능 기능 플래그(Feature Flags) 라이브러리
특정 사용자, 그룹, 비율 단위로 기능을 제어할 수 있는 유연한 기능 플래그 시스템을 제공한다.
AI 코드 생성 시대의 새로운 모듈화: 리스크 제어와 교체 가능성 중심의 설계
AI가 코드 작성과 이해 비용을 낮추면서, 소프트웨어 공학의 핵심 과제가 '코드 작성'에서 '리스크 관리와 복구'로 이동했다.
# 10 ошибок Configuration Management
695 строк конфига, одна валидация, 10 GB upload limit по умолчанию и env-переменная, которая никогда не срабатывает. Десять ошибок управления конфигурацией, собранных из реальных проектов.
https://habr.com/ru/articles/1017166/
#configuration_management #конфигурация #best_practices #антипаттерны #java #feature_flags #application_config #scala
Ребрендинг глазами разработчика: как мы переходили к единому кластеру «КИОН»
Привет, Хабр! Меня зовут Андрей Юрин, я мобильный разработчик в онлайн-кинотеатре КИОН. Недавно у нас произошел ребрендинг, который коснулся всех платформ, но ресурсов на весь идейный план не хватало. Было решено все делать в мини-команде супергероев из дизайнеров и разработчиков. Я был в зоне отвественности за Android TV и хочу поделиться, с какими проблемами пришлось столкнуться и как проходит ребрендинг в большой компании.
https://habr.com/ru/companies/ru_mts/articles/1009168/
#ребрендинг #дизайнсистема #Android_TV #мобильная_разработка #кроссплатформенный_ребрендинг #команда_супергероев #feature_flags #дизайн_и_разработка #КИОН
Feature Flags на фронтенде: как управлять фичами без боли и рисков
Когда продукт растет, скорость изменений всегда начинает конкурировать с рисками. Бизнес хочет выкатывать фичи быстрее, а разработчики — держать продакшен в безопасности. Feature Flags решают этот конфликт: позволяют менять функциональность без деплоя, тестировать гипотезы на ограниченной аудитории и мгновенно выключать ошибки. Привет, Хабр! Меня зовут Михаил Олейник, я разработчик IBS. В этой статье — практический разбор, как устроены фича-флаги, где их хранить, как получать их состояние на фронтенде и что учитывать в реальных проектах. Если вы искали краткий и понятный гайд по теме, это он.
Открываем Konfeature, нашу open-source библиотеку для удобной работы с Feature Flags
Привет! Это Саша Таболин — старший android-разработчик в red_mad_robot. Мы создали открытую библиотеку Konfeature для оптимизации работы с Feature Flags и хотим поделиться нашей разработкой.
https://habr.com/ru/companies/redmadrobot/articles/911972/
#сезон_open_source #feature_flags #android #kotlin #разработка_мобильных_приложений #opensource
Канареечные релизы на Camunda и Togglz
Привет, Хабр! На связи Егор, бэкенд-разработчик из команды Портфолио в Т-Банке. Мы занимаемся актуализацией данных компаний и периодически внедряем новые подходы в наши процессы разработки. В последнее время мы часто выпускаем новую функциональность, используя метод канареечных релизов. Хочу рассказать о том, как мы это делаем. У себя на проекте мы используем Camunda, поэтому в статье разберем, как более безопасно выпускать новые версии bpmn-схемы на прод, минимизируя влияние багов на пользователей. Статья написана с учетом того, что читатель уже знаком с Camunda и имеет опыт разработки приложений на этом движке.
https://habr.com/ru/companies/tbank/articles/875444/
#camunda #kotlin #bpmn #feature_flags #feature_toggles #canary_release